The Power of Resilience

On June 25th, HIRAES unleashed their debut single, “Under Fire,” a track that resonates deeply with themes of resilience and rebirth. The song’s lyrics encapsulate a struggle against adversity, portraying a journey through darkness and the fight to emerge stronger. This narrative is not just a personal battle; it mirrors the collective experiences of many who find themselves grappling with societal pressures and personal demons. The band’s ability to weave such profound themes into their music is a testament to the emotional depth that melodic death metal can achieve.

Visual Storytelling in Music

The accompanying official video for “Under Fire” is a visual spectacle that enhances the song’s powerful message. Produced by BLACK VISION FILMS and featuring stunning pyrotechnics, the video serves as a metaphor for the chaos and beauty of transformation. The imagery of fire, a recurring motif in the lyrics, symbolizes both destruction and renewal. This duality is central to the human experience, and HIRAES captures it brilliantly, inviting viewers to reflect on their own journeys through the flames of life.
